About Osceola, IN
Osceola offers a small-town atmosphere while being minutes from the retail and employment centers of Mishawaka and Elkhart. The community is largely residential, with a mix of older homes near Lincoln Way and newer construction in subdivisions on the east side. Baugo Creek runs through the area, and Ferrettie-Baugo Creek County Park provides outdoor recreation with trails, picnic areas, and creek access. Housing in Osceola tends to be more affordable than neighboring Granger, with many homes in the $150,000 to $250,000 range. The Penn-Harris-Madison school district serves portions of the community, which is a significant draw for buyers prioritizing that district. Osceola's location near the Indiana-Michigan state line makes it convenient for buyers who work in Elkhart or who frequently travel between the two states.

Commute
10 minutes to Mishawaka. 15 to 20 minutes to Elkhart. 20 to 25 minutes to South Bend and Notre Dame. Minutes from the Michigan state line via Ash Road or State Road 19.

Frequently asked questions about Osceola, IN
What school district serves Osceola?
Most of Osceola is served by the Penn-Harris-Madison school district. Small portions may fall within Elkhart Community Schools boundaries.
How far is Osceola from major employers?
Osceola is about 10 minutes from Mishawaka, 15 to 20 minutes from Elkhart, and 20 to 25 minutes from South Bend and Notre Dame.
What is the typical home price range in Osceola?
Osceola homes are generally more affordable than comparable properties in South Bend or Granger. Well-maintained homes often range from $150,000 to $250,000, with historic homes near downtown offering character at attractive price points.
What parks and recreation are in Osceola?
Ferrettie-Baugo Creek County Park is the main outdoor recreation area, with trails, picnic areas, and creek access. Baugo Creek runs through the community.
How do property taxes work for Osceola homeowners?
Indiana caps property taxes at 1% of assessed value for owner-occupied homes with the homestead deduction. Osceola is in St. Joseph County, with rates consistent with the broader county.
